Description
A refreshing salad with grilled zucchini, chickpeas, and a lemon-herb dressing.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 medium zucchinis, sliced
- 1 (15 ounce) can chickpeas, rinsed and drained
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1 clove gar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 cup chopped fresh parsley
- 1/4 cup crumbled feta cheese (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at your grill to medium-high heat.
- In a bowl, toss zucchini slices with 1 tablespoon of olive oil, salt, and pepper.
- Grill zucchini for 3-4 minutes per side, until tender and grill marks appear. Let cool slightly, then chop into bite-sized pieces.
- In a small bowl, whisk together the remaining 3 tablespoons of ol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, oregano, salt, and pepper.
- In a large bowl, combine the grilled zucchini, chickpeas, and chopped parsley.
- Pour the dressing over the salad and toss gently to coat.
- Stir in feta cheese, if using.
- Serve immediately or chill for later.
Notes
- For extra flavor, add chopped red onion or bell peppers.
- This salad can be made ahead of time and st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
